Output 39965c907fa4b6c1b74739ab900264f599c8b9d949cbbe37d7a9142805d60f50:16

value
3416816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b5a9fe124cab8c0ad426831ecb51fe1a91cdea OP_EQUAL
address
3HSDmn1hZKowMCKMhTwxfVj4NuVaSGXAsg
transaction
39965c907fa4b6c1b74739ab900264f599c8b9d949cbbe37d7a9142805d60f50
confirmations
299594
spent
true